My children live with their mother on kibbutz. I live in the city and am not a member of the kibbutz . Do I have to support my children or is this the responsibility of the kibbutz?
By: דיאנה שאלתיאל•Published on: 16 May, 2022A father bears the legal responsibility for supporting his children, even if someone else – here the kibbutz – does this in practice. So the Supreme Court held in the sixties in a case concerning a father and his maintenance obligation towards his children who were living with his ex-wife on kibbutz. The father was not a kibbutz member. He claimed that the kibbutz looked after the children’s every need and that, therefore, he was not legally bound to support them. His appeal was rejected.
